District Receives 10th Consecutive Meritorious Budget Award

June 24, 2021

For the 10th consecutive year, the Association of School Business Officials International (ASBO) has awarded Geneva School District its Meritorious Budget Award (MBA) for excellence in budget presentation.

To earn this award, the District submitted its?2020-21?budget for a rigorous review based on stringent criteria. The award is conferred only to school entities that have met or exceeded the Meritorious Budget Award criteria.

“This is a significant achievement for Geneva 304 that demonstrates the excellent work of Assistant Superintendent for Business Services Dr. Dean Romano and our Business Services staff,” said Superintendent Dr. Kent Mutchler. “We place great value on providing our community with a quality school budget, and this award reflects the ‘Tradition of Excellence’ for which Geneva 304 is known.”  

Receipt of this award represents districts that “have access to the tools and resources they need to communicate the district’s goals and objectives clearly” and “demonstrate their commitment to upholding nationally recognized budget presentation standards,” said ASBO International Executive Director David J. Lewis.  

Developed by ASBO for school districts, the MBA criteria guide school business officials toward a quality school budget presentation by enhancing the school business officials’ skills in developing, analyzing, and presenting a school system budget.
